17-Year-Old Lorenzo Davis Jr. Fatally Shot in Birmingham; Police Investigating

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. — Authorities have identified the teenager killed in a late-night shooting on Thursday as Lorenzo Davis Jr., 17, according to the Jefferson County Coroner’s Office.

The fatal incident occurred around 11:30 p.m. in the 2900 block of 29th Avenue North. Emergency responders arrived at the scene shortly after the shooting, but Davis was found unresponsive. Despite efforts to assist him, he was pronounced dead at the scene approximately 20 minutes later.

The Birmingham Police Department has launched a homicide investigation into Davis’s death. As of now, no suspects have been named, and the circumstances leading up to the shooting remain unclear. Investigators have not confirmed whether Davis was the intended target or if anyone else was injured.

Officers secured the area and began collecting evidence and speaking with potential witnesses. The Jefferson County Coroner’s Office is working alongside police to provide forensic insights that may help piece together what happened during the fatal shooting.
